The highly anticipated TNA Sacrifice 2026, set for March 27 at the Alario Center in Westwego, Louisiana, is already creating waves in the travel and hospitality world. Thanks to a unique collaboration between TNA Wrestling and WWE’s NXT, this not-so-typical wrestling event could pack the city with fans from all corners of the country—bringing both exciting opportunities and a few logistical hurdles for visitors and locals alike.

But Heads Up — Some Challenges for Travelers

  • Hotels Booking Fast: The Alario Center holds about 2,400 people, which might not sound huge, but nearby accommodations may fill up quickly. Late planners could be looking at a wider search radius—or higher prices.
  • Getting Around: Expect heavier-than-usual traffic! If you’re driving or using ride-share, give yourself extra time and patience.
